For anyone who has submitted there medical and there have been no update since 60 days, call USCIS and go for reschedule appointment option to get directly to Tier 1 rep. They are extremely helpful and escalated my case by create a ticket. An officer was assigned to my case on 4th business day and I received approval notification on the 7th day. they told me there SLA is 15 days, so they did an excellent job in getting things in line. @vlad - that was the reason i called them. I told them i got a medical RFE in May and submitted reports in June and none of it is showing up. For this reason they created a ticket
C
Chintan ShahAug 15, 2022
@KD call 1 (800) 375-5283, say interview and say reschedule. you will go straight to T1 rep. Tell rep the RFE response sent on what date and it is 60 plus days, so i want to ensure USCIS received the response. Most likely ticket will be created and within 15 days an officer has to review the case
